Why Expert Window Installation Matters
The procedure of window installation is far more complex than it seems. An ill-fitted window can lead to issues such as drafts, wetness intrusion, or structural problems. Therefore, engaging expert window installers is crucial for numerous reasons:
Quality Workmanship
Expert installers possess years of experience and training, which equates into superior craftsmanship. They comprehend the subtleties of different window types and installation strategies.
Time Efficiency
Professional installers can complete the task faster than an unskilled individual. This saves house owners time and minimizes hassle.
Educated Decision-Making
Experienced window installers are skilled in the most current window technologies and trends, providing property owners with important insights about the best alternatives for their specific needs.
Warranty Protection
Lots of window makers offer service warranties that require professional installation. Engaging an expert ensures that the warranty remains valid.
Safety
Window installation can involve heavy lifting, ladders, and dangerous maneuvers. Experts are trained in using devices safely, reducing the possibilities of accidents.

Understanding the steps involved in window installation can assist property owners appreciate the ability and competence needed for the task. Below is a general summary of the process:
Consultation and Measurement
The installer checks out the site to determine existing windows and talk about designs, materials, and spending plans with the homeowner.
Material Selection
Property owners select from a variety of window designs, products, and features according to their preferences and spending plan.
Window Removal
The old windows are thoroughly gotten rid of, guaranteeing that surrounding areas stay undamaged.
Frame Preparation
The window frames are examined and fixed if necessary. This might include repairing any water damage or rot.
Installation
New windows are installed, frequently using foam insulation and caulk to make sure an airtight seal.
Completing Touches
Trims and sashes are reattached, and any spaces are sealed. Installers clean the site and eliminate any debris.
Final Inspection
The installer carries out a last assessment with the property owner to guarantee satisfaction.
